Tetrahydrocannabinolic acid, generally known as THCa, is one of the more than one hundred distinctive chemicals that are categorized as cannabinoids that are available in cannabis and hemp. THCa is present in Stay hemp and cannabis plants in variable amounts, commonly at concentrations which can be better than Delta nine THC, and that is the chemical that is certainly mainly chargeable for the psychotropic outcomes (also called the "higher") that are generally related to smoking cannabis.

Bear in mind smokable THCa items and THCa vapes will convert THCa to Delta 9 THC when They are really applied. THC is psychotropic, so working with these products and solutions as They are really intended will get you significant.

The process of decarboxylation, which converts THCa to Delta-nine THC, typically occurs when cannabis is heated or cooked at temperatures starting from a hundred to a hundred and sixty°C. It is important to note that the degradation results on cannabinoids like CBD and THC start to manifest at temperatures all over one hundred sixty°C. For that reason, controlling temperature is vital in processes like extraction and decarboxylation to improve cannabinoid conversion and limit degradation.
